Samsung unveiled the Galaxy A03 Core last November and is expected to announce the Galaxy A04 Core soon, which has appeared on Geekbench with its main specs.
The Galaxy A04 Core, with sports model code SM-A042F, runs Android 12 (probably Go Edition) and has 3GB of RAM on board. However, there may be more RAM options that have yet to be confirmed. The Galaxy A04 Core is listed in the benchmarks database with MediaTek’s MT6765V / CB SoC (likely Helio P35), contradicting previous reports on the smartphone with an Exynos 850 at the helm.

Geekbench doesn’t reveal any other specs of the Galaxy A04 Core, but thanks to the renders leaked earlier, we know the smartphone doesn’t look much different from the Galaxy A03 Core. It includes a notched display and has a single camera on the back.
